How Diagnosis Determines the Right Repair Approach
Effective water heater repair starts with systematic evaluation. Inconsistent hot water may result from a malfunctioning thermostat that doesn't signal the heating element to activate, or from sediment that insulates the element from the water it's supposed to heat. Leaks around fittings differ from leaks at the tank body—one requires tightening or replacing a component, the other indicates tank failure that won't respond to repair attempts.
Testing involves checking electrical connections and element continuity on electric models, inspecting gas valve operation and pilot assembly on gas units, measuring temperature-pressure relief valve function, and draining samples to assess sediment levels. Steps That Restore Normal Water Heater Operation
Most water heater repairs follow a logical sequence once the problem is accurately identified:
- Draining the tank to access internal components like heating elements, thermostats, or anode rods without creating a flood
- Testing electrical continuity and voltage on electric models to confirm whether elements need replacement or if the problem lies in the control circuit
- Inspecting and cleaning burner assemblies, pilot tubes, and thermocouples on gas models to restore proper ignition and flame characteristics
- Replacing pressure relief valves that drip constantly or fail to open under test conditions, preventing both nuisance leaks and dangerous pressure buildup
- Flushing accumulated sediment that reduces heating efficiency and creates the popping or rumbling sounds Vidor homeowners often hear before complete failure
After repairs, the system heats water to the set temperature without excessive cycling, maintains consistent output during normal demand, and operates quietly without the noises that indicate internal stress.
